The Som class (Russian: Сом, lit. 'catfish') were a series of submarines built for the Imperial Russian Navy in 1904–1907. They were designed by the Electric Boat Company and ordered in the 1904 emergency programme at the time of the Russo-Japanese War. The boats were built in St. Petersburg and were designed to be transportable by train. The first boat, Som, was originally Fulton, an experimental submarine that was the prototype for USS Plunger and subsequent Plunger-class submarines. The vessel was sold and delivered to Russia in sections and re-assembled in St. Petersburg.[1]

Wreck found
In July 2015 it was reported that the wreck of Som (Сом) had been located in Swedish waters.[2][3]
